I finally caved and got the L-mount pyxis instead of waiting for the EF mount. I finally got the chance to try my custom V-mount Adapter I made back in April when I first pre-ordered the camera. To be clear I only modified an already made adapter by shortening the spacer between the plates. The adapter works well for what it is. I will be fine tuning it with a more narrow V-mount plate that I own for a more cleaner look. Even with this plate, it does not block the SDI ports and everything is working fine. I have tried both the 98Wh and smaller 50WH batteries and no problems with either. I'm only able to post 3 images in this post.
